Otimizando a Função count() no PostgREST para Resolver Gargalos de Desempenho em PostgreSQL

Desafios de Desempenho com count() em Grandes Conjuntos de Dados O PostgREST é uma ferramenta open source que transforma bancos de dados PostgreSQL em APIs RESTful, oferecendo alta performance e leveza. No entanto, ao lidar com tabelas contendo milhões de registros, a operação de contagem via count() frequentemente se torna um ponto de estrangu ...

Publicado em 6-2 03:42 por Thomas

Unindo Tabelas em SQL: Conceitos e Aplicações

12.1 Introdução ao JOIN O JOIN no SQL é uma operação que permite combinar dados de duas ou mais tabelas em uma única consulta SELECT, baseando-se em colunas relacionadas entre elas. 12.1.1 Estrutura de Tabelas Relacionais Em bancos de dados relacionais, os dados são frequentemente normalizados em múltiplas tabelas para melhorar a escalabilidade ...

Publicado em 6-1 23:45 por Thomas

Práticas de Teste em Sistemas Bancários e de Crédito

A implementação de soluções de software no setor financeiro, especialmente em operações de crédito e empréstimos, exige rigor nos processos de teste para garantir a precisão, a segurança e a conformidade com as regulamentações. Este artigo aborda os principais aspectos técnicos e as estratégias de teste para esses sistemas críticos. Integração ...

Publicado em 6-1 15:38 por Thomas

Operações com Banco de Dados MySQL Utilizando Java

Manipulação de Banco de Dados e Tabelas em Java 1. Estabelecendo Conexão e Criando Banco de Dados O processo para criar um banco de dados MySQL através de Java envolve as seguintes etapas: Carregar o driver JDBC do MySQL Estabelecer conexão com o servidor Execuatr comando SQL para criação do banco import java.sql.Connection; import java.sql.D ...

Publicado em 6-1 10:21 por Thomas

Estrutura e Palavras-chave do SQL no MySQL

Estrutura e Palarvas-chave do SQL no MySQL SQL (Structured Query Language) é a linguagem padrão para interagir com bancos de dados relacionais no MySQL. Sua sintaxe, embora aparentemente simples, envolve componentes e termos que são cruciais para consultas eficientes e corretas. Composição Básica do SQL Uma instrução SQL típica pode ser divi ...

Publicado em 5-31 17:29 por Thomas

Integração de Dados entre Instâncias PostgreSQL utilizando postgres_fdw

O recurso de Foreign Data Wrapper (FDW) do PostgreSQL permite que uma instância de banco de dados acesse tabelas residentes em outros servidores como se fossem tabelas locais. Esta funcionalidade é essencial para arquiteturas de microserviços, consolidação de relatórios e movimentação de dados entre ambientes. 1. Configuarção do Ambiente Local ...

Publicado em 5-31 16:08 por Thomas

SQL: Inserir se Não Existir, Atualizar se Existir

No desenvolvimento de aplicações, é comum a necessidade de inserir um registro no banco de dados se ele não existir, ou atualizá-lo caso já exista. Este artigo aborda diferentes abordagens em SQL, com foco em MySQL, para implementar essa lógica de inserção ou atualização condicional. Abordagem 1: Usando INSERT INTO com ON DUPLICATE KEY UPDATE N ...

Publicado em 5-29 21:03 por Thomas